The size of St James is approximately 1.7 square kilometres. It has 11 parks covering nearly 2.1% of total area. The population of St James in 2016 was 4905 people. By 2021 the population was 4894 showing a population decline of 0.2% in the area during that time. The predominant age group in St James is 20-29 years. Households in St James are primarily childless couples and are likely to be repaying $1800 - $2399 per month on mortgage repayments. In general, people in St James work in a professional occupation.In 2021, 51.10% of the homes in St James were owner-occupied compared with 50.60% in 2016.
